Using the National Trauma Data Bank (NTDB) and machine learning to predict trauma patient mortality at admission.

PloS one
A 400-estimator gradient boosting classifier was trained to predict survival probabilities of trauma patients. The National Trauma Data Bank (NTDB) provided 799233 complete patient records (778303 survivors and 20930 deaths) each containing 32 featur...
